23<h2 id="CURVE_EDITOR_DETAIL_KEY_CONTROL">Key Control</h2>
24<p class="img">
25	<img src="images/curve_edit_key_control.gif" alt="Key Control">
26</p>
27<ol class="ui">
28	This feature is used to adjust any key on the curve.<BR> <br>
29	<li>
30	Display just the items that the curve possesses.
31	</li>
32	<li>
33		<p>
34		Accurately determine the location to place a key by numeric value.<BR> Sets the number of frames (horizontal) and aspect ratio (vertical).<BR>
35		</p>
36	</li>
37	<li>
38		<p>
39		Determines whether clicking on the screen adds a key or selects keys and curves.<br> When depressed, keys can be added, when restored to original status, keys can be selected.
40		</p>
41	</li>
42	<li>
43	        <p>
44	        Convert key to hermite.<BR> Draws the curve is in a smooth shape.<BR>
45	        </p>
46	</li>
47	<li>
48	        <p>
49	        Convert key to linear.<BR> Draws the curve by connecting each key with straight lines.<BR>
50	        </p>
51	</li>
52	<li>
53	        <p>
54	        Convert key to step.<BR> Draws the curve by connecting each key with steps.<BR>
55	        </p>
56	</li>
57	<li>
58	        <p>
59	        Convert key to flat.<BR>
60	        </p>
61	</li>
62</ol>

65<h2 id="CURVE_EDITOR_DETAIL_SLOPE_CONTROL">Slope control</h2>
66<p class="img">
67	<img src="images/curve_edit_slopeControl.gif" alt="Slope control">
68</p>
69<ol class="ui">
70	This feature is used to adjust the slope of any key on the curve.<BR> <br>
71	<li>
72	        <p>
73		Adjust the left and right slopes using precise values for both.<BR> Making this setting causes items not possessed by the curve to no lonber be displayed on the item tree.<BR>
74	        </p>
75	</li>
76	<li>
77		<p>
78		Links slopes.<BR> Takes the broken slope and flattens it.<BR>
79		</p>
80	</li>
81	<li>
82		<p>
83		Splits into connected slopes.<BR> Splits into left and right slopes which can each be independently adjusted.<BR>
84		</p>
85	</li>
86</ol>

126<h2 id="CURVE_EDITOR_DETAIL_COPYPASTE">Copying and Pasting Curve Nodes</h2>
127<ol class="ui">
128	After you have selected a curve node from the Curve tree, you can copy and paste it using a short cut.<BR>
129    <p>
130    	Select a curve node and copy it by pressing Ctrl+C.<BR> <img src="images/curve_editor_node_copy.gif" alt="Copying Curve Nodes"><br>
131    </p>
132    <p>
133    	Select a curve node and paste to it by pressing Ctrl+V.<BR> If there is already a curve present, it will be overwritten by the pasted curve. <BR> <img src="images/curve_editor_node_paste.gif" alt="Pasting Curve Nodes"><br>
134    </p>
135</ol>

138<h2 id="CURVE_EDITOR_DETAIL_OPTIONPANEL">Paste Options</h2>
139<p class="img">
140	<img src="images/curve_editor_optionPanel.gif" alt="Paste Options">
141</p>
142<ol class="ui">
143	The method used for pasting curves is set on the Paste Options dialog.  <br> This dialog appears when the Paste button is pressed on the Curve Editor window. <br> <br>
144	<li>
145	Items existing on the source curve are connected by lines to items on the target curve.<BR>
146	</li>
147	<li>
148		<p>
149		Specifies the paste method.<BR> There are three paste methods: Insert, Replace, and Merge.<BR>
150		</p>
151	</li>
152	<li>
153		<p>
154		Sets the value's offset.<BR> There are two types of offset: Target curve and Copy.<BR>
155		</p>
156	</li>
157	<li>
158	Sets whether to use the same frame as the copy source.<BR>
159	</li>
160	<li>
161	Sets whether to use the same length as the copy source.<BR>
162	</li>
163	<li>
164		<p>
165		Sets the frame offset.<BR> This input is activated when <B>Use the source frame</B> is unselected.<BR>
166		</p>
167	</li>
168	<li>
169		<p>
170		Sets the end frame.<BR> This input is activated when <B>Use the source length</B> is unselected.<BR>
171		</p>
172	</li>
173</ol>
